Reliability of supplies

The Ostrava Area Water System is operated as a gravity system where water pipelines distribute the drinking water from central sources. Drinking water is supplied continuously without interruptions thanks to the gravity distribution into central water reservoirs - such supply is independent of electricity. Drinking water needs to be pumped only in Vítkov and Orlová, some towns in the Beskydy Mountains and some small consumer areas.

Distribution pipelines distribute the water into central water reservoirs. Even if there is an emergency in the central distribution system, the facilities are able to supply the drinking water for a long time.

The drinking water supplies are highly reliable because the pipeline branches are connected with each other in the system. If a central source of water is shutdown, it is still possible to supply the drinking water.

When managing the emergencies which influence continuity of the drinking water supplies (a blackout, flood, or shutdown of a central source of drinking water), steps are taken in line with the emergency plan which specifies the measures that should ensure continuity of the drinking water supplies in case of emergencies. Common failures are corrected as soon as possible.
